Calathea Warscewiczii Repotting: When, How, and Pot Size

Calathea Warscewiczii — jungle velvet, Goeppertia warszewiczii — is not a compact desk calathea you can slip into any pot and forget. Mature plants reach 3 to 4 feet tall and wide with large, soft, velvety leaves on long purplish-green petioles. That leaf mass changes every repotting decision: how much root disturbance the plant can absorb, how fast a fresh mix dries, how visibly stress shows on fuzzy blades, and how hard you must work to keep humidity above 60% while roots rebuild.

This guide covers when Warscewiczii actually needs a new pot, conservative sizing for a rhizomatous prayer plant, the peat- or coco-based mix that matches NC State Extension recommendations, step-by-step handling that protects velvet foliage, and post-repot care tied to filtered water and stable bright indirect light.

Why Repotting Matters More for Calathea Warscewiczii Than Most Houseplants

Warscewiczii repotting is root maintenance, not a cosmetic upgrade. These Marantaceae prayer plants grow from rhizomes with fine, shallow roots that need even moisture and oxygen at the same time. When peat or coco coir compacts, salts from tap water and fertilizer accumulate, or someone jumps two pot sizes “for growth,” the root zone stops breathing. Warscewiczii responds loudly: leaf curl, edge crisp, faded pattern, stalled unfurling — often worse than a pothos would show under the same mistake because each leaf is a large velvet surface area transpiring through damaged roots.

In native Costa Rica and Nicaragua forest floors, roots sit in loose organic material that drains after rain but never desiccates. Indoor mix gradually becomes either a water-repelling brick or a soggy sponge. Repotting resets pore space and mineral load. Done well, it gives rhizomes room and a fresh moist, well-drained, peat-based mix with perlite. Done poorly — oversized pot, dense unamended soil, winter timing, rough handling of long petioles — you get weeks of droop blamed on “transplant shock” when the real issue was physics and timing.

The goal is a better root environment: airy soil, one modest pot-size increase, 60 to 75% humidity during recovery, and spring-through-summer warmth so the plant can push new roots before the large leaf canopy demands more water than a damaged root system can supply.

When Calathea Warscewiczii Actually Needs a New Pot

Most healthy Warscewiczii plants need repotting roughly every one to two years, but the calendar is weaker than what the pot tells you. The Royal Horticultural Society recommends repotting calatheas every few years once the clump has filled the pot, typically in spring or summer using free-draining, moisture-retentive compost. That framing matters because Warscewiczii often performs well slightly snug — you are refreshing the system before decline spreads across those dramatic velvet blades, not giving roots a mansion.

Two situations drive most repots. Genuine crowding: roots fill the container and the plant cannot access water or nutrients efficiently despite correct watering checks. Soil failure: mix compacts, smells sour, dries in patches, or no longer drains at a normal speed even though the pot size is still reasonable. In the second case, reuse the same pot with clean walls and fresh mix — upsizing is unnecessary and dangerous on a species NC State links to root rot from overwatering.

Signs the roots have outgrown the pot

Root-bound Warscewiczii gives practical signals before emergency. Roots emerging from drainage holes — thick, white, and actively growing — are the clearest sign. Water behavior changes: water runs through in seconds while the center of the root ball stays dry, meaning hydrophobic or root-packed mix. Growth stalling shows as new leaves smaller than older ones, the plant wilting quickly after watering despite your normal schedule, or a 3-foot canopy wobbling in a pot that looks too small for the leaf mass.

Lift the plant gently when you suspect crowding. Healthy roots are pale tan to white and firm. A solid mat circling the bottom like woven fabric confirms the need for more space or at minimum a soil refresh with circling roots teased outward. A single root tip in the drainage hole is not automatic permission to upsize — premature repotting adds stress without solving anything.

When compacted soil is the real problem

Compacted soil mimics root-bound symptoms without needing more volume. The top inch dries fast while the center stays wet for days. Water pools on the surface. White fertilizer or hard-water crusts appear on the rim. The mix smells stale when you probe with a finger. Roots are not necessarily too big — they are suffocating in a medium that lost pore space.

A full repot into the same size pot with fresh airy mix can fix a Warscewiczii that seemed chronically thirsty or overwatered when the real issue was uneven moisture. Compacted soil also magnifies tap-water damage: NC State states distilled or rainwater is best because fluoride in tap water browns leaf edges and tips — and velvet leaves display that chemistry on new growth within weeks after repot if you switch nothing else. Refresh the mix and the water source together when mineral buildup was part of the decline.

The Best Time of Year to Repot Calathea Warscewiczii

Spring through early summer is the safest window. During active growth, Warscewiczii has warmth, daylight, and metabolic momentum to produce new roots and unfurl large leaves after disturbance. Early spring is ideal — the plant is waking but has not committed all energy to peak summer foliage. The RHS advises spring or summer repotting for calatheas entering active growth.

Avoid late fall and winter unless you have no choice. When growth slows, root repair slows too. A Warscewiczii repotted in a cold, dim room may sit wilted for weeks because it lacks conditions to rebuild — not because you handled it badly. Winter repotting is justified when soil is clearly failing (sour smell, persistent wetness), root rot is suspected, or the plant is so root-bound that waiting until spring risks serious decline. Keep winter rescues gentle: minimal root disturbance, no upsizing unless necessary, extra warmth and humidity.

Do not repot a new Warscewiczii on day one unless the nursery mix is waterlogged, smells bad, or pests are obvious. Give it two to four weeks to acclimate to your light, humidity, and water chemistry first. New plants are already adjusting; adding a root-zone overhaul on top often produces the dramatic velvet curl new growers panic about. The exception is rescue — mushy roots or sour soil need prompt action, not a calendar wait.

Choosing Pot Size for Large Jungle Velvet Leaves

Pot choice wins or loses repotting for a plant whose leaves can span a foot or more on long petioles. The container must have drainage holes. A decorative cachepot is only safe if it holds a nursery pot that drains freely and you empty excess water every time. Warscewiczii roots standing in pooled water rot quickly, and fresh repotting mix holds moisture more evenly than old broken-down soil — so an undrained setup becomes dangerous faster after repot.

One pot size up: why bigger is not better

The standard rule: one pot size up, roughly 2 to 5 cm (1 to 2 inches) wider in diameter than the current pot. The RHS advises a container just one or two sizes larger than the rootball to avoid overpotting problems. That is not stinginess — it is physics. A much larger pot holds a volume of moist soil a small root system cannot colonize quickly. Unused wet soil stays oxygen-poor. Roots cling to the old ball while surrounding mix stays soggy, and the plant looks overwatered even when you are careful.

If you are only refreshing exhausted soil, clean and reuse the same container. Scrub mineral deposits, rinse briefly, repot with fresh mix. When moving up one size, the new pot should look modest next to the old one. On a stressed Warscewiczii or one recovering from root trimming, smaller is safer than larger.

Warscewiczii roots spread relatively shallow. A pot too tall relative to width can leave a lower layer wet while the upper root zone dries — uneven moisture this plant hates. Shallow-to-medium depth often works better than very deep pots. Plastic retains moisture longer than unglazed terracotta; in a dry home with good light, plastic may reduce wilting stress on large velvet leaves. In a humid room where you tend to overwater, terracotta adds margin. Self-watering pots are unforgiving for beginners because the reservoir keeps the bottom consistently moist.

The Soil Mix for Velvet Prayer Plant Recovery

Warscewiczii needs soil that holds moisture for fine roots yet drains fast enough for oxygen — the same contradiction NC State describes as moist, well-drained, peat-based potting mix with perlite and vermiculite to prevent wet, soggy conditions. Heavy garden soil, straight peat without amendment, or dense bagged mix used unmodified often compacts within months.

A reliable repotting blend: roughly 50 percent peat-free houseplant compost or coco coir, 25 percent perlite or pumice, 25 percent orchid bark or coarse coconut husk chips. The RHS suggests free-draining, moisture-retentive peat-free compost — purchased houseplant mix or multi-purpose compost with around ten percent potting grit by volume. The finished mix should feel springy and crumbly when slightly damp, not like wet clay. Full component ratios and pH notes live in the Calathea Warscewiczii soil guide.

Moisten the mix before repotting so it is evenly damp but not dripping. Dry dusty mix pulls moisture from tender roots; sopping wet mix eliminates air pockets when you backfill. Warscewiczii prefers slightly acidic to neutral pH, generally 6.0 to 7.5 — most peat-free houseplant blends already land there. Do not pack mix tightly around roots; recovery depends on air spaces surviving the repot.

Step-by-Step: How to Repot Calathea Warscewiczii

Work on a clean table with good light so you can see root color. Gather a cleaned or new pot, fresh mix, sharp scissors, a chopstick, and room-temperature filtered or rainwater — not cold tap on a recovering root system. Sterilize cutting tools if you may trim rotted roots. Water lightly the day before if the root ball is bone dry so it holds together when you slide the plant out. Remove dead leaves beforehand, but do not strip healthy velvet foliage to reduce transpiration; the plant needs those blades once roots recover. Move slowly. The rhizome and roots are the asset; the large leaves will complain regardless. Keep the plant at the same depth it grew before, and handle by the base and pot — never yank long petioles, which tear easily on velvety tissue.

Gentle removal and root inspection

Tip the pot on its side and support the plant at the base. Slide the pot away rather than pulling stems. If it resists, squeeze a flexible nursery pot or run a knife around a rigid pot’s inside edge. Once free, brush away only loose old soil from sides and bottom; leave the core intact. Healthy roots are firm and pale. Mushy brown roots, sour smell, or blackened sections require trimming before replanting. Tease circling bottom roots outward; if densely matted, make a few shallow vertical scores on the lower third — not deep gouges.

Trimming, positioning, and backfilling

Trim only dead or rotted roots. Place a layer of moist mix in the bottom so the root ball top sits 1 to 2 cm below the rim. Position the rhizome at the same depth as before — burying the crown invites stem rot; planting too shallow exposes fine roots that dry on velvet-leaf plants transpiring heavily. Add mix in small handfuls, tap gently to settle without compressing, and use a chopstick to close air pockets. Stop below the rim for watering headroom. Do not mound mix against stems.

Water thoroughly until excess drains, then empty the saucer. This first watering settles mix around roots. If mix sinks and exposes roots, add a little more and water lightly again. Mark the date — you will need it to judge recovery and when to resume fertilizer.

Aftercare During the First Month

The four to six weeks after repotting matter as much as the repot itself. Warscewiczii adjusts to a new moisture rhythm in fresh mix, and even careful work damages some root hairs. Expect mild wilting, slight leaf curl, or paused growth for one to two weeks in good conditions — normal stress, not necessarily failure. Large velvet leaves make that drama visible; judge newest unfolded leaves, not every old edge mark.

Humidity, water quality, and light after repot

Place the plant back in stable bright indirect light — not direct sun, which burns velvet foliage and dries a recovering root zone faster than roots can replace water. Maintain 60 to 75% humidity if possible: humidifier, pebble tray, or grouped tropicals. NC State recommends humidity above 60% and notes low humidity browns edges while lack of water curls leaves — after repot you need both stable moisture in the mix and stable moisture in the air because damaged roots uptake less while large leaves still transpire.

Use filtered or rainwater for every drink in the first month. Fluoride and minerals scar new velvet growth more visibly than old leaves. Fresh mix often holds moisture longer than compacted soil, so your old watering schedule may be too frequent — check the top 2 cm and pot weight instead of autopilot. Do not fertilize for at least three to four weeks; many growers wait six weeks until stable new growth. Roots with micro-damage are vulnerable to burn.

Watch for trouble crossing from normal stress: persistent wilting with wet soil, spreading yellow leaves, black stems at the soil line, sour smell. Those point to overwatering, buried too deep, or rot not fully removed.

Division at Repot Time on Warscewiczii Rhizomes

Repotting is the practical window to propagate Warscewiczii, because division is the best propagation method — not leaf or stem cuttings. The RHS divides calathea clumps in spring, cutting the rootball into sections each with several leaves, then keeping divisions warm, humid, and moist until growth resumes.

Remove the plant and find sections where multiple stems emerge from distinct root clusters. Tease apart along natural seams with fingers. Each division needs at least two or three healthy stems and proportionate roots. Badly root-bound plants with no obvious seams may need one clean knife cut through the rhizome rather than repeated sawing. Pot each division into an appropriately small container — smaller than the mother plant occupied — with fresh mix immediately.

Treat divisions like seedlings for the first month: higher humidity, no fertilizer, careful watering with filtered water. The mother plant may look sparse after a large section is removed but often pushes new shoots from the rhizome once settled. Do not divide a severely weakened plant as rescue; fix roots first, divide next season. Full division detail lives in the propagation guide.

Emergency Repotting for Root Rot or Sour Soil

Emergency repotting follows different rules. Triggers: mushy stems at the soil line, black or brown roots that smell bad, soil wet for weeks without drying, constant wilt despite damp mix. Waiting for spring can cost you a large velvet specimen.

Remove the plant and rinse away old soil as needed to see roots clearly — justified here even though routine repots should leave the core intact. Cut all soft, dark, or hollow roots with sterile scissors until you reach firm tissue. If rot consumed most of the system, pot into a smaller container than before so remaining roots are not swimming in unused wet soil. Use very airy mix heavy on perlite and bark.

After emergency repot, expect harder recovery — leaf loss as the plant reallocates to root repair. Keep humidity high, light bright but indirect, watering conservative. Recovery may take six to eight weeks. New growth at normal velvet size and color is success; old damaged blades will not revert.

Common Calathea Warscewiczii Repotting Mistakes

Most failures trace to a short repeatable list. Knowing it in advance is cheaper than nursing a drooping jungle velvet for a month.

Oversized pots and repotting a brand-new plant

Choosing a pot with “room to grow” instead of one size up is the most common error. The plant does not grow faster in a big pot; it sits in wet soil while roots stall and velvet leaves yellow from oxygen starvation. If you already overpotted, do not repot again immediately unless rot is present — reduce watering, improve airflow, and let the plant colonize the mix.

Other frequent mistakes: bare-rooting and washing away all old soil on a healthy plant, stripping fine root hairs; fertilizing within the first week; repotting immediately after purchase when acclimation was the real need; dense unamended potting soil; burying the rhizome too deep; winter repot without cause; moving to a brighter window right after repot and scorching stressed velvet foliage; repotting when the real problem is humidity below 60% or harsh tap water — fix environment before disturbing roots.

Recovery Timeline: What Normal Stress Looks Like

Understanding the timeline prevents panic-repotting. Days one to three: mild wilt or curl, especially older leaves. Days four to fourteen: some lower yellowing as the plant sheds tissue it cannot support; do not fertilize or repot again. Weeks two to four: wilting should ease; firmness returns; a new leaf spike may begin. Weeks four to six: new growth is the green light that roots function; resume diluted fertilizer if desired.

If wilting worsens after day ten while soil stays wet, you are likely overwatering or the pot is too large. If wilting persists with dry soil, mix may not contact the root ball — a gentle bottom soak twenty minutes can help, then drain fully. Brown edges from before the repot will not heal on velvet leaves. Judge success by new unfurling foliage, not old blemishes.

Frequently asked questions

When is the best time to repot Calathea Warscewiczii?

Spring through early summer, when the plant is actively growing and can rebuild roots quickly. Early spring is ideal. Avoid winter repotting unless the soil is failing, the plant is severely root-bound, or you suspect root rot and waiting would risk losing the plant. Do not repot a new Warscewiczii in its first two to four weeks home unless the nursery mix is clearly waterlogged or rotten.

How big should the new pot be when repotting Calathea Warscewiczii?

Go up only one pot size — about 2 to 5 cm (1 to 2 inches) wider than the current container. The new pot must have drainage holes. Jungle velvet calathea has large leaf mass but relatively shallow roots; an oversized pot holds wet soil the root system cannot use and invites rot. If you are only refreshing exhausted soil and the plant still fits, reuse the same pot size with a clean container and fresh mix.

What soil should I use when repotting Calathea Warscewiczii?

Use a well-draining, moisture-retentive peat-free mix amended with perlite and orchid bark — roughly half houseplant compost or coco coir, one quarter perlite, and one quarter bark. NC State Extension recommends a moist, well-drained peat-based mix with perlite for this species. Moisten the blend before use so it is damp but not soggy, and avoid packing it tightly around the rhizome.

Is it normal for Calathea Warscewiczii to droop after repotting?

Mild wilting or leaf curl for one to two weeks is common after repotting, especially on large velvety leaves when humidity is low or the plant was handled roughly. Keep bright indirect light, humidity at 60 to 75 percent, filtered or rainwater, and conservative watering while fresh mix dries on a new schedule. Persistent wilting with wet soil after ten days may signal an oversized pot, buried stems, or remaining root rot.

Can I divide my Calathea Warscewiczii when I repot it?

Yes. Repotting is the standard time to divide Warscewiczii, since NC State Extension lists division as the best propagation method and the plant grows from rhizome clumps. Separate natural sections with at least two or three stems and their own roots, pot each into a smaller container than the parent, and give divisions extra humidity, filtered water, and no fertilizer for the first month while they establish.
